Elon Musk Tweets Protest against US Coronavirus Lockdown
Elon Musk, the multibillionaire founder and chief executive of electric car company Tesla, has joined those protesting against the coronavirus lockdown of the US economy, tweeting: ''FREE AMERICA NOW'', The Guardian reports.
Musk, the world’s 22nd-richest person with an estimated $38.5bn (£30.5bn) fortune, on Wednesday tweeted: ''Give people their freedom back!'' with a link to a Wall Street Journal article suggesting that the lockdowns have not saved that many lives but have shattered local economies.
He also tweeted: ''Bravo Texas!'' with a link to a local newspaper story about the Texas governor Greg Abbott’s plans to allow shops, restaurants and movie theatres to reopen from Friday.
Replying to another user on Twitter he said: ''Yes, reopen with care & appropriate protection, but don’t everyone under de facto house arrest''.
